Comprehensive Insights into Tile Trackers

Tile trackers are Bluetooth-enabled devices designed to help you locate misplaced items like keys, wallets, and bags. They work by connecting to your smartphone via the Tile app, available on both iOS and Android platforms. The app allows you to track the last known location of your items, providing peace of mind while traveling.

Technical Features of Tile Trackers

Tile trackers come with various technical features that enhance their usability. Below is a comparison table highlighting the key technical specifications of Tile trackers:

Feature Tile Pro Tile Mate Tile Slim Tile Sticker
Bluetooth Range 400 ft (120 m) 200 ft (60 m) 200 ft (60 m) 150 ft (45 m)
Battery Life 1 year 1 year 3 years 3 years
Water Resistance Yes (IP68) Yes (IP68) No No
Size 1.6 x 1.6 x 0.24 in 1.6 x 1.6 x 0.24 in 3.1 x 1.2 x 0.2 in 1.5 x 1.5 x 0.2 in
Replaceable Battery Yes Yes No No
Voice Activation Yes (Alexa, Google) Yes (Alexa, Google) No No
Customizable Alerts Yes Yes Yes Yes

How Tile Trackers Work

Tile trackers utilize Bluetooth Low Energy (BLE) technology to communicate with your smartphone. When you misplace an item, you can use the Tile app to ring your tracker if it’s within Bluetooth range. If you’re out of range, the app shows the last known location on a map, helping you retrace your steps.

Smart Home Compatibility

Tile trackers are compatible with smart home devices like Amazon Alexa and Google Assistant. You can ask your smart home device to help locate your Tile, making it easier than ever to find lost items. This feature is particularly useful for those who have integrated smart home systems.

Premium Features

Tile offers a Premium Plan that enhances the tracking experience. Subscribers receive Smart Alerts when they leave items behind and can access item reimbursement if they lose something that Tile cannot find. This plan is especially beneficial for frequent travelers who want added security for their belongings.

Practical Tips for Using Tile Trackers Abroad

  1. Pair Before You Go: Ensure your Tile tracker is fully charged and paired with your smartphone before your trip.
  2. Download Local Maps: Save offline maps of your destination for easy access if you lose an item without internet connectivity.
  3. Update the App: Keep the Tile app updated to benefit from the latest features and improvements.
  4. Consider Tile Premium: Frequent travelers may find value in subscribing to Tile Premium for additional features.
  5. Use Multiple Tiles: Attach trackers to various items like luggage, passports, and cameras for comprehensive coverage.
